#1e1321 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#1e1321 is composed of 11.8% red, 7.5% green and 12.9%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 9.1% cyan, 42.4% magenta, 0% yellow and 87.1% black. It has a hue angle of 287.1 degrees, a saturation of 26.9% and a lightness of 10.2%. #1e1321 color hex could be obtained by blending #3c2642 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#330033.

Shades and Tints of #1e1321
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#070508 is the darkest color, while #fcfbfc is the lightest one.
